### Reconciliation Job

Heads up, future maintainer: the nightly reconciliation job in Stockmender compares warehouse counts from the Palletgrove feed against our ledger and flags anything off by more than 2%. It's idempotent, so rerunning after a crash is safe — don't panic. Discrepancy reports land in the ops bucket around 03:00. The job authenticates to Ledgerpost, our internal tally service, and that's the bit people always trip on: the key must match the service's staging/prod mode. The current key for the job's environment follows.

service key, tafog-fajop: kto11_qcz7hs8cjIG

## Further Reading

The TideGlass widget pulls predictions from the Harborline service and renders the seven-day table client-side. For the weekly sync, the main topics are cache behavior (predictions are immutable, cached 24h), station metadata drift, and the DST edge cases that keep resurfacing. The rendering code is small; most complexity is in station reconciliation. Architecture notes, open questions, and the backlog of known-bad stations are collected on the internal page below.

wiki page, bagef-yajof: https://sentry.sivrelcloud.corp/board

## Releases

The Taxhound rate-lookup cache ships as a weekly snapshot. Support folks: if a customer sees stale rates, check their snapshot version first — nine times out of ten they're a week behind. New snapshots must be signed before the updater will pull them. Sign the snapshot with the key below.

deploy key for kagup-bawig: bky9_ZMq28eTw9

## Break-Glass: PixHoard Image Cache

New folks: if the PixHoard image cache leaks memory and OOMs the Renner nodes, don't wait for approvals. Restart via the break-glass account, file an incident, and notify the cache owner. Access is audited. The break-glass account unlocks with the recovery passphrase below.

recovery phrase for kagaf-yajof: fraax-quenwyn-lamion